The recipe demanded great skill, and my mother herself had doubts that we would be successful in making the dish. However, in th

e end we were able to prepare it all by its self. Which pronoun is used incorrectly?

The incorrect pronoun used in the sentence is 'its self-

It is also written incorrectly since it is spelled itself.

The correct pronoun for that sentence would be ourselves since the speaker and her mother form a plural subject, (we, which is the first person of the plural.) The correct pronoun for we would be ourselves in that particular paragraph
